EDST 32003 — Multicultural Education Issues

3 credits · 3 hours

This course examines the various social and cultural factors that influence teaching and learning in different educational settings. Students will explore historical and contemporary perspectives on education, considering how societal structures, economic conditions, and institutional frameworks shape schooling. The course also addresses the roles of educators within a broad educational system that includes both public and private institutions, preparing future educators at any level to understand a variety of influences that impact educational practice. (Typically offered: Fall)
